    I'm assuming, like the poles in my basement, that there's not going to be a prctical way to drill a hole in them. At the shop where I work we've got various things mounted to the 6" diameter poles that support the ceiling with huge hose clamps. They're very secure, but you'd still need something to hold the speakers with. How do you have the speakers mounted to your back walls?
